Output d689b6032c6a34ce795339d4a974cd2e11d429a2ea1468b90c232c5e15526390:0

value
1528992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25d103af7362995a8d1f5443a2abb1294de7d0d OP_EQUAL
address
3LsKJzAtgZmjxvCDLYWq3hN9HUXB9nLACC
transaction
d689b6032c6a34ce795339d4a974cd2e11d429a2ea1468b90c232c5e15526390
spent
true